Discussion on the thermal field produced by laser annealing for the residual stress relaxation
In this paper the temperature field generated on the surface of a metal by a focused laser source is analyzed. If the induced temperature distribution is properly designed the process can be used for obtaining local stress relaxation of the material. In order to determine the expected temperature distribution many parameters must be taken into account such as the power and the intensity distribution of the laser source, the duration of the irradiaton and the reflectivity of the surface at the specific wavelength. The influence of these parameters is numerically analyzed in this work. Temperature fields have been calculated for a point source and for a gaussian and a bi-gaussian beam in correspondence of different process parameters. Finally results in terms of stress relaxation for a given experimental configuration are presented based upon XRD residual stress measurements performed on an Al sample before and after the annealing process

Linearization and explicit solutions of the minimal surface equation
We show that the apparatus of support functions, usually used in convex surfaces theory, leads to the linear equation Ah+2h = 0 describing locally germs of minimal surfaces . Here A is the LaplaceBeltrami operator on the standard two-dimensional sphere . It explains the existente of the sum operation of minimal surfaces, introduced recently. In 4-dimensional space the equation Oh + 2h = 0 becomes inequality wherever the Gauss curvature of a minimal hypersurface is nonzero . Introduction Recently great progress was achieved in the investigation and construction of examples of minimal surfaces in R3 [1]-[3] . The Gauss map usually plays a significant role and its singularities in a sense control topology if the surface is complete In this paper, we show that apparatus of support functions usually used in convex surface theory leads to the linear and completely integradle equation of minimal surfaces in R3 . We are able to write down an explicit formula describing locally all minimal surfaces with nonvanishing curvature which is quite different from the Weierstrass description . We hope our method will be useful in global problems, too . It automatically implies the existente of the sum operation . Role of Particle Shape, Substrate Streaming Potential and Ionic Strength in Kinetics and Spatial Distribution of Electrostatically Deposited Silver Nanoparticles
The electrostatic deposition of colloidal nanoparticles
is a powerful
way of constructing different types of composites, but its direct
mechanism is not reliably established. In this work, we demonstrate
correlations between the streaming potential of a polymeric substrate,
ionic strength of a solution, and shape of silver nanoparticles on
the one side and the deposition kinetics, optical properties, and
2D distribution of nanoparticles in the deposited layer on the other.
We show that, unlike nanoplates, the quasi-spherical shape of silver
nanoparticles and the low substrate streaming potential together with
the low ionic strength favor the ordering of 2D nanoparticle’s
ordering. We also demonstrate the correlation between the real 2D
distribution of nanoparticles and the distribution computed using
the extended random sequential adsorption model and Monte Carlo simulation,
highlighting the importance of electrostatic repulsion between nanoparticles
with different effective exclusion radius and shape
